How to Say ‘I'm just worried’ in Simplified Chinese

我就是怕

wǒ jiù shì pà

[waw jyoh shir pah]

💬 Usage Tip: [怕] can be followed directly by what worries you: [我就是怕多花钱], [我怕太绕]. No extra word for [that] is needed.

Phrase Breakdown

我就是

wǒ jiù shì

I just; I'm simply

Used to emphasize the speaker's point or feeling.

Example

我就是怕。

I'm just afraid.

Words in this phrase

[waw]

I; me

Refers to the speaker.

Example

我就是怕会迟到。

I'm just worried I'll be late.

就是

jiù shì

[jyoh shir]

exactly; just; simply

Here 就是 adds emphasis, like 'it's just that...' or 'I'm simply...'

Example

我就是怕多花钱。

I'm just worried about spending more money.

[pah]

to fear; to worry about

Expresses worry or concern about a possible outcome.

Example

我就是怕司机绕路。

I'm just worried the driver will take a detour.
